Wha is SEO? The Most Powerful marketing tool

In today’s fast-paced digital world, information is more accessible than ever. However, with billions of websites competing for attention, getting your content seen by the right audience is a critical challenge. Enter Search Engine Optimization (SEO), the powerful marketing tool that has transformed the way businesses and individuals interact with the online World. But what exactly is SEO, and how can you harness its potential to boost your online presence?

Introduction to SEO

In this guide, we’ll take you on a journey to discover the secrets behind SEO, unraveling the intricate processes that can propel your website to the top of search engine results and into the limelight. Whether you’re a seasoned professional or a curious newcomer, this guide will equip you with the knowledge and skills needed to navigate the complex world of SEO with confidence.

Definition of SEO

SEO stands for Search Engine Optimization. It is the practice of optimizing websites to increase their visibility on search engine results pages (SERPs) and improve their organic (non-paid) traffic. This involves making changes to the website’s design, content, and structure to make it more attractive to search engines like Google, Bing, and Yahoo.

Importance of SEO

SEO is Important for businesses and website owners because higher rankings in search results lead to more organic traffic, which can generate leads, increase sales, and build brand awareness. It helps businesses reach their target audience by making their content easily discoverable and relevant to users’ search queries.

How Search Engines Work?

To understand SEO, it’s essential to know how search engines work. They operate in three main steps: crawling, indexing, and ranking.


Crawling is the process where search engines discover new and updated content on the web. They use automated bots, also known as spiders or crawlers, to visit websites, follow links, and collect data.


Indexing is the process where search engines store and organize the information collected during crawling. They create an index—a massive database—containing all the data and details about web pages.


Ranking is the process of determining the most relevant and valuable content for a specific search query. Search engines use complex algorithms to analyze various factors, such as keywords, backlinks, and content quality, to rank websites in their search results.

Keyword Research

Keyword research is a critical aspect of SEO that involves identifying the right keywords to target in your content.

Identifying Target Keywords

To find target keywords, you should consider search volume, relevance to your business, and user intent. Using keyword research tools, such as Google Keyword Planner or SEMrush, can help you discover popular search terms related to your niche.

Analyzing Keyword Competition

After identifying potential keywords, it’s Important to analyze the competition. This means evaluating how difficult it would be to rank for those terms, considering factors like the authority and content quality of competing websites.

On-Page SEO

On-page SEO involves optimizing individual web pages to rank higher in search results. Key elements include title tags, meta descriptions, header tags, URL structure, content optimization, image optimization, and internal linking.

Title Tags

Title tags are HTML elements that define the title of a web page. They appear as clickable headlines in search results and are crucial for both SEO and user experience. Title tags should include target keywords, be compelling, and be no longer than 60 characters.

Meta Descriptions

Meta descriptions are HTML attributes that provide a brief summary of a web page’s content. They appear below the title tag in search results and should be informative, engaging, and include target keywords. Aim for a length of 150-160 characters.

Header Tags

Header tags (H1, H2, H3, etc.) are used to structure content and create a hierarchy on your web page. They help search engines understand the organization of your content and make it more accessible to users. Include target keywords in header tags while maintaining a natural flow.

URL Structure

An optimized URL structure is essential for both search engines and users. Keep URLs short, descriptive, and include target keywords. Use hyphens to separate words and avoid using special characters or numbers.

Content Optimization

Creating high-quality, valuable content is key to SEO success. Ensure your content is well-researched, engaging, and informative. Utilize keywords naturally throughout the text, avoiding keyword stuffing. Break up large blocks of text with subheadheadings, lists, and images to improve readability.

Also Read: 7 Tips To Build a Widely Successful Blog

Image Optimization

Images can significantly impact a website’s SEO performance. Optimize images by compressing their file size without sacrificing quality, using descriptive file names, and adding alt tags containing target keywords. This helps search engines understand the context of the image and improves accessibility for users with visual impairments.

Internal Linking

Internal linking involves connecting related pages on your website. It helps search engines crawl and index your content more effectively and improves user experience by providing relevant resources. Use descriptive anchor text with target keywords and link to high-quality, relevant pages.

Off-Page SEO

Off-page SEO refers to activities performed outside of your website to improve its search engine rankings. This includes acquiring backlinks, generating social signals, and optimizing for local SEO.


Backlinks, or inbound links, are links from other websites pointing to your content. They are an essential factor in determining your website’s authority and search engine rankings. Focus on acquiring high-quality backlinks from reputable websites within your niche. Strategies include guest blogging, creating shareable content, and reaching out to influencers.

Social Signals

Social signals are interactions, such as likes, shares, and comments, that occur on social media platforms. While their direct impact on SEO is debatable, they can increase brand awareness, drive traffic, and indirectly influence search rankings. To boost social signals, create engaging content and maintain an active presence on social media platforms relevant to your audience.

Local SEO

Local SEO is the process of optimizing your online presence for local searches. It’s particularly important for businesses with physical locations or those serving specific geographical areas. Strategies include creating a Google My Business listing, acquiring local backlinks, and optimizing your website for location-specific keywords.


SEO is a Important aspect of digital marketing that involves optimizing websites to improve their search engine rankings, drive organic traffic, and reach target audiences. By understanding how search engines work and implementing effective on-page and off-page SEO strategies, businesses can significantly enhance their online presence and achieve sustainable growth.


How long does it take to see results from SEO?

SEO is a long-term strategy, and results can vary depending on factors like competition, industry, and the quality of your website. Generally, it can take anywhere from 3 to 6 months to see significant improvements in search rankings.

Is SEO only for Google?

While Google is the most popular search engine, SEO is essential for other search engines like Bing and Yahoo as well. Optimizing for one search engine often leads to improvements in others.

Can I do SEO myself, or do I need to hire an expert?

While it’s possible to learn and implement SEO on your own, hiring an expert can save time and ensure you’re using the latest strategies and best practices.

How often should I update my website’s content for SEO?

Regularly updating your website with fresh, high-quality content can improve search rankings and user experience. Aim to update cornerstone content at least once a year and create new content consistently.

Are backlinks more important than content?

Both backlinks and content are Important for SEO success. High-quality, relevant content attracts backlinks, while a strong backlink profile signals authority and credibility to search engines.

About The Author

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top